Things to Consider Before Investing in a Washer and Dryer Combo

Washer-dryer combinations are a great choice for those who have little space. Popular in Europe, they're a great option for apartment dwellers or student homes as well as those who have mobility issues that make moving clothes between appliances difficult.

In the past, these units were among the least reliable washing machines. However, the latest models have improved their reliability to the same level of standalone models. They also have less space to take up than separate dryers.

Drying Capacity

The dryer is integrated inside the washer, which saves homeowners time as they do not have to transfer the laundry manually from the washer to the dryer. This feature also reduces on energy consumption since it uses less power to dry the clothes. The maximum capacity of the load for washer and dryer combos is typically between six and ten pounds. This capacity is similar to front-loading washing machines. This is an issue for people who do large amounts of laundry, but it's beneficial for those who live in smaller homes or apartment.

The majority of combo units employ heat pumps to help with drying functions. This means they don't require an external vent. This is ideal for homeowners who aren't able to install a dryer due space limitations or aren't interested in ducting. However, these units are not suitable for people who have to dry delicate items or clothing that must be tumbled.

These units are also slower to complete a cycle compared to separate washer and dryer sets. A cycle can't be started while the previous one is running. This could be a problem when you wash your laundry frequently because it can take two to three hours to finish an entire batch.

Noise

A washer-dryer combo has a lower decibel than two separate units. This makes them a great option for homes with open living spaces or for those who want to save money on energy by washing laundry in the evening. These appliances are also ideal for young families with babies, or those who work from home and need to mute themselves during Zoom calls once the washer begins spinning.

The quietest washer/dryers use an audio package that includes a small motor and drums that are lined with sound-absorbing materials to reduce the sound. This technology is available in a variety of top-rated washers from brands like Whirlpool and Samsung. Certain models have multiple settings for adjusting the noise and vibration levels. This is helpful in the event that you live near noisy neighbors or live in a place which is noisy.

While a fast spin cycle is necessary for proper laundry cleaning, it can also be loud and cause damage to delicate items. Certain models come with a gentle spin setting that reduces the speed and reduces vibration. This is a great option to wash delicate fabrics like cashmere, wool and silk.
